Glasgow-based Douglas Laing & Co are independent Scotch Whisky bottlers and blenders headed by Fred Laing, who proved the value of nepotism when he succeeded his father, Fred Douglas Laing who founded the company in 1948. In 2013, Fred enlisted the third generation of Laing’s and brought in his daughter Cara believing in the ethos of Women in Whisky – and why not? She worked at Whyte & Mackay for quite some years as Brand Manager of Jura Single Malt before moving on to market Bowmore and Glen Garioch Single Malts – an apprenticeship of some considerable note and value, with a deep love and appreciation of the Scotch Distillers art in general, and a soft spot for those 3 in particular. A key feature of Douglas Laing is our fine stock of different Malts built up over many decades and it’s been a pleasing perk, benefit and privilege for Fred and our Global Malt Ambassador Jan to nose and taste some of the finest quality samples. Today the company has a small but growing band of loyal followers around the world.
Douglas Laing’s Timorous Beastie 18 Year Blended Malt Scotch Whisky, immortalised in Robert Burns’ famous Scots poem ”To a Mouse”, was a timid, little field mouse. Echoing our national bard’s wit, ours is most certainly not for the fainthearted! Timorous Beastie 18 Years Old is beautifully aged, Highland “Vatted” Malt, that is proudly offered without colouring or chill-filtration. Bottled at 46.8% alcohol strength
Tasting Notes
NOSE: Gently spiced initially, warming to honey, vanilla and juicy barley.
PALATE: Intricate, plus a late layer of macerated dark fruit.
FINISH: Cough drop spices, more of those dulcet flavors replicated from the palate, running to a bone dry finale.
